Bioefficacy of Carbosulfan 20EC against Rice Stem Borer, Scripophaga Incertulas (Pyralidae: Lepidoptera) in Assam

Aalh Baruah, Utpal Bhuyan, Badal Bhattacharyya

Open publisher page 0 citations

Abstract

The efficacy of carbosulfan was evaluated during kharif, 2005–06 against rice stem borer, Scripophaga incertulas in comparison with chlorpyriphos. The results revealed that all the insecticidal treatments reduced the insect population significantly over untreated control and incurred significantly higher yield. Among the treatments, chlorpyriphos @ 250 g ai ha−1 recorded lowest over all increase of stem borer infestation after second application of insecticides in both the years (0.98 and 1.35%) which was significantly superior over untreated control (7.79 and 11.61%) and at par with carbosulfan @ 350 g ai ha−1 (1.43 and 2.79%). Carbosulfan @ 350 g ai ha−1 showed at par result with chlorpyriphos 20 EC @ 250 g ai ha−1 (check), hence it may be a viable alternative for rice pest management.
